Regenerative Medicine Today welcomes Dr. Vera Donnenberg, Assistant Professor of Surgery and Pharmaceutical Science at the University of Pittsburgh.
A persistent problem in cancer treatment is cancer recurrence after apparently successful therapy which in turn is mediated by a dormant and protected cancer stem/progenitor like cell. Her lab is focused on approaches that can be translated into and understanding the biologic basis for treatment failure and identifying new immunological therapeutic targets. She introduces the concept of a cancer vaccine to address these needs.
